Renormalizable extension of the Abelian Higgs-Kibble model with a dim.6 derivative operator
We present a new approach to the consistent subtraction of a non power-counting renormalizable extension of the Abelian Higgs-Kibble (HK) model supplemented by a dim. 6 derivative-dependent operator controlled by the parameter $z$.

The Extension Structure of 2D Massive Current Algebras
The extension structure of the 2-dimensional current algebra of non-linear sigma models is analysed by introducing Kostant Sternberg $(L,M)$ systems. It is found that the algebra obeys a two step extension by abelian ideals.

Landau-Ginzburg Theories for Non-Abelian Quantum Hall States
We construct Landau-Ginzburg effective field theories for fractional quantum Hall states -- such as the Pfaffian state -- which exhibit non-Abelian statistics.

Photoluminescence Properties of Type‐II GaSb/GaAs Quantum Rings
This study examines the magneto‐optical properties of GaSb/GaAs quantum rings (QRs) using photoluminescence spectroscopy. Recombination dynamics in single‐ and ten‐layer structures are analyzed through activation energy extraction, optical absorption profiling, and observation of a strong excitation‐induced blue shift.
